form {
	margin:0;
padding:0;
}
.sanako_lessons {
	padding:1px;
	margin-bottom:1px;
}
.even {
	border:1px solid #D3D6DD;
	border-style:solid;
	border-width:1px 0;
}
.sanako_lesson_container {
	padding:5px;
	height:1%;
	position:relative;
}
.even .sanako_lesson_container {
	background-color:#E5EAEE;
}
.sanako_lessons h2 {
	font-size:16px;
	margin:0 0 7px;
	font-weight:bold;
}
.sanako_lessons span {
	padding:5px 0;
	display:block;
}
.sanako-picture_moment {
	width:156px;
	text-align:center;
	background:#fff;
	border:1px solid #D3D6DD;
	float:left;
	padding:3px 0;
	margin:0 3px 3px 0;
}
.sameLesson {
	width:106px;
}
.sameLesson img {
	width:100px;
}
#dhtmltooltip{
position: absolute;
left: -300px;
border: 1px solid black;
padding: 2px;
background-color: lightyellow;
visibility: hidden;
z-index: 100;
/*Remove below line to remove shadow. Below line should always appear last within this CSS*/
filter: progid:DXImageTransform.Microsoft.Shadow(color=gray,direction=135);
}

#dhtmlpointer{
position:absolute;
left: -300px;
z-index: 101;
visibility: hidden;
}

.downloadLink {
	 margin:3px 15px 3px 0; 
	 padding:3px 3px 6px 3px;
	 text-align:center;
}

.summarydetails {
	position: absolute;  top: 80%; left:385px; width:150px;
}

.sanako_lesson_container span, .sanako-main-moment span {
	display:block;
	margin-top:5px;
	font-weight:bold;
	font-size:10px;
}
#cse-search-box {
	margin:0;
	padding:0;
}

.homepageHilights div {
	float:left;
	margin:8px;
	opacity: .8;
	filter: alpha(opacity=80); 
}
*html .homepageHilights div {
	margin:7px;
}

.error {
	background:#FFF1ED;
	border:1px solid #990000;
	padding:5px;
}

.subObj {
	background:url(/images/sanako/bgSubObj.gif) repeat-x top left;
	padding:10px 0;
}
#rightScreens img {
	padding:4px;
}

